- General Information
- Aegean Sea spans 214,000 square kilometers between Greece and Turkey
- Contains over 2000 islands, including Santorini, Mykonos, Rhodes, and Crete
- Known for crystal-clear waters and diverse marine life
- Historical Significance
- Birthplace of Minoan civilization (2700-1450 BC)
- Site of Greco-Persian Wars and Peloponnesian War
- Home to ancient cities like Ephesus and Knossos
- Activities and Climate
- Popular for water sports, including swimming and diving
- Features beautiful beaches with black and pink sand
- Best visited between May and October for warm weather
- Water temperature varies from 25-26°C in summer to 15°C in winter
